We are excited to offer you the opportunity to join our business as an Executive Project Manager.  The position requires regular onsite presence at Worcester.

Reporting directly into the CEO, you will play a leadership role in how the organisation operates at senior level.  You are expected to lead through clarity, pace and professionalism, creating the conditions for effective decision-making and delivery.  

The scope of the role is broad and dynamic, covering executive governance, strategic delivery and operational effectiveness. While not managing a team directly, the role carries significant influence and requires strong stakeholder management and judgement. The role operates across short-term priorities and longer-term strategic initiatives, requiring flexibility, resilience and the ability to manage ambiguity.

 

In this role, you will be responsible for:

• Acting as a strategic and operational force multiplier for the CEO, ensuring executive priorities are clearly defined, aligned and translated into structured plans, actions and measurable outcomes.
• Providing executive governance across senior forums, shaping agendas, capturing decisions and driving disciplined follow-through.
• Leading and coordinating cross-functional initiatives to remove silos, improve alignment and enhance organisational effectiveness.
• Preparing high-quality executive materials and concise briefings to support informed, data-led decision-making.
• Providing end-to-end executive coordination, including complex diary management, travel and accommodation planning, and stakeholder logistics, delivered to a high professional standard, enabling the CEO to remain focused on business priorities.

• Regular interaction with: Board-level and Executive leadership; Senior leaders across Sales and wider business functions; Members of the Legal Board.

 

This is a demanding role with high expectations and significant exposure.  There will be the requirement to travel across the UK and worldwide as required. In return, it offers exceptional development through close proximity to senior leadership, strategy and decision-making at the heart of the business.
